Exploring the current downturn in global stocks and cryptocurrencies, the discussion highlights how rising interest rates are impacting venture capital. With Instacart's impending IPO potentially acting as a catalyst, there's a sense of urgency for startups to regain their momentum. The segment also touches on Tether's anticipated audit and Honda's substantial investment in U.S. battery production. Plus, the expansion of mobile connectivity in India signals promising changes on the horizon!

INSIGHT

Market Dynamics

  • Global stock markets are down due to concerns about rising interest rates.
  • Good economic news might paradoxically push stocks lower as it could lead to higher interest rates.
INSIGHT

Crypto Winter

  • The crypto market is down, with Bitcoin and Ether prices falling.
  • NFT volumes remain low, indicating a continued "crypto winter."
INSIGHT

Startup Slowdown & Instacart

  • Startup news has been quiet, possibly signaling a return of the "summer slowdown."
  • A successful Instacart IPO could boost the venture capital market.
